《Welcome Unit》Reading for Writing PPT
Part One: Classroom Training
The writing task of this unit is to write a personal profile to introduce your basic situation.
Ⅰ.Pre-writing
(Ⅰ)Learning to write after the model
My name is Ann Wells and I'm a Grade 10 student at Lakeside High School.I'm an active person and I love sports.I'm curious about everything.I often ask questions, but I learn best by doing.My favorite subject is physics. Dancing and skating are my hobbies, and I also like to read short stories. I plan to become an engineer in the future.

Welcome UnitPPT, Part 2: Basics
Chapter structure
The first, second and third sentences: tell us Ann Wells’s name, grade, school and personality.
The fourth and fifth sentences: tell us Ann Wells’s learning style and favorite subject.
The sixth and last sentences: tell us Ann Wells’s hobbies, future plans and dreams.
Highlight expression
1.I was born in Beijing on Oct.12, 2003.
I was born in Beijing on October 12, 2003.
2. Born of a poor clerk’s family, she had little schooling.
Born into a poor clerk's family, she barely attended school.
3.Collecting stamps not only gives me great satisfaction but also helps me relax under the pressure of studies.
Collecting stamps not only gives me great satisfaction, but also helps me relieve the stress in my studies.
4.I enjoy my hobby.It offers me an opportunity to do something interesting and creative.
I enjoy my hobby. It provides me with an opportunity to do something interesting and creative.
5.A proper hobby does not occupy us too much time.
A proper hobby does not take up too much of our time.
6.A wide variety of interests and hobbies enrich the school life and make us relaxed.
A variety of interests and hobbies enrich our after-school life and make us relax.
7.Hobbies and interests can make our life colorful and we won’t feel bored at all.
Interests and hobbies can make our lives colorful and prevent us from being bored.
8.His charming personality lies in a simple fact that he never hesitates to help others.
The charm of his personality lay in one simple fact: He never hesitated to help others.
Writing Skills
How to use transition words skillfully
The so-called transition words are first, second, last... that express the sequence; as a result, due to, because of... that express the causal relationship; what's more, further, besides, in addition, etc. that express the disjunctive relationship. wait.
Why use such terms?
1. Although the content of the articles written by each of us is almost the same, everyone’s writing style and logical ideas are different. How can you get the marking teacher to enter his own logical system in a short period of time and judge your article quickly and accurately? Transition words are a good "guide", which can guide the reviewer's thinking and allow them to make a fair evaluation of your article in a short time.
2. When we make an outline and prepare to write, there is always a sequence and a logical structure, which requires the use of transition words. Transition words can standardize our logical thinking, allowing us to be calm, orderly, clear-leveled and logically smooth under pressure when writing.
